Chignahuapan weather in September

In September, Chignahuapan sees average daytime highs of 20°C and overnight lows near 11°C, with 220 mm of rain across 26 wet days and about 12.1 hours of daylight. It is the 7th-warmest and 1st-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 20°C through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 4% of the time in September, and the air most often feels dry.

Daylight stretches from about 12 h 24 min at the start of September to 11 h 48 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, September is Chignahuapan's 12th-clearest and 5th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Chignahuapan's year-round climate.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 20°C through the month.

A typical September day in Chignahuapan reaches about 20°C in the afternoon and slips back to 11°C overnight — a 9°C sp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 17°C and 22°C. Set against its neighbours, September runs on par with August and on par with October.

Location & terrain

Where is Chignahuapan?

Chignahuapan sits at 19.8°N, 98.0°W, 2,291 m above sea level, in Mexico. The nearest listed city is Zacatlán, 13 km away.

Topography around Chignahuapan

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Chignahuapan.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Chignahuapan has signific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 273 m around an average of 2,301 m above sea level; within 16 km, very signific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 1,848 m; within 80 km, extreme vari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 4,346 m.

The land around Chignahuapan is covered by grassland (38%) and cropland (32%) within 3 km, trees (51%) and cropland (25%) within 16 km, and trees (47%) and cropland (26%) within 80 km.
